One of the first five paladins of the Order of the Silver Hand, along with Uther the Lightbringer, Saidan Dathrohan, Tirion Fordring, and Gavinrad the Dire, Turalyon was previously a priest of the Church of the Holy Light rather than a knight. Serving the Alliance of Lordaeron army with distinction, during and immediately after the Second War, he was second in command to Supreme Commander Anduin Lothar. During the siege of Blackrock Spire, after Lothar was struck down in combat against Warchief Orgrim Doomhammer, it was General Turalyon who picked up his mentor's battle standard and broken sword. He then rallied the Alliance army to victory over the Orcish Horde, capturing Orgrim and driving the orcs back to the Dark Portal. As the Lion's lieutenant, Turalyon was named Lothar's successor as Supreme Commander by the monarchs of the Seven Kingdoms.
